Ingredients
To create this delectable dish, you’ll need:
- 12 oz ziti pasta
- 2 cups marinara sauce
- 1 cup ricotta cheese
- 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ese
- 1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
- Salt and pepper to taste
- Fresh basil for garnish

Step-by-Step Instructions
- Cook the Ziti Pasta: Start by boiling a large pot of salted water. Once it’s boiling, add the ziti and cook until al dente (usually about 8 minutes). Refer to the package instructions for exact timing. Drain and set aside.
- Prepare the Cheese Mixture: In a mixing bowl, combine the ricotta cheese, half of the mozzarella, Italian seasoning, salt, and pepper. Stir until well blended.
- Combine with Marinara: In a separate large bowl, take your drained ziti and mix it with the marinara sauce, ensuring all the pasta pieces are coated evenly.
- Layer It Up: In a greased baking dish, layer half of the pasta mixture at the bottom. Then, spread the ricotta cheese mixture evenly over it. Top with the remaining pasta and the rest of the marinara sauce. Finally, sprinkle the remaining mozzarella and all of the Parmesan over the top.
- Bake: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Cover the dish with foil and bake for about 25 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for an additional 10-15 minutes, until the cheese is bubbly and golden.
- Garnish and Serve: Once out of the oven, let it cool for 5-10 minutes. Garnish with fresh basil before serving.

Top Tips for Perfecting Irresistible Meatless Baked Ziti
- Choose Your Pasta Wisely: While ziti is traditional, feel free to substitute with penne or rigatoni for a fun twist.
- Mix Up the Cheeses: Get creative! Swap ricotta for cottage cheese or use provolone instead of mozzarella for an extra flavor kick.
- Don’t Overcook the Pasta: Remember, it will continue to cook in the oven! Aim for just under the suggested cooking time.
- Experiment with Seasoning: If you like a bit of heat, add some red pepper flakes to your marinara sauce.
- Make Ahead: This dish can be made a day in advance and stored in the fridge. Just remember to add a few extra baking minutes when you reheat.
Storing and Reheating Tips
If you have leftovers (although that’s a big “if” with this crowd-pleaser!), let it cool completely before transferring it to an airtight container. You can refrigerate this deliciousness for up to 3-5 days. For longer storage, feel free to freeze it! Meatless Baked Ziti can be stored in the freezer for up to 3 months.
When you’re ready to enjoy it again, simply reheat it in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 20-25 minutes or until heated through. Cover with foil if it appears to be browning too quickly.

FAQ
- Can I add vegetables to the baked ziti? Absolutely! Spinach, mushrooms, or bell peppers would be fantastic additions to amp up the nutrition.
- Can I use gluten-free pasta? Yes, gluten-free ziti works well in this recipe! Just keep an eye on the cooking time as it can vary.
- What can I substitute for marinara sauce? If you prefer, you can use homemade tomato sauce or even pesto for a unique twist.
- Is this dish suitable for meal prep? Definitely! You can prepare it ahead and either freeze or refrigerate it for later enjoyment.
